On Tue, Jan 08, 2002 at 11:52:00PM -0800, Satsco wrote: > > is it possibel to have the MOTD displayed on the > screen in a specific color or font ?? >
Fonts NO. Colours YES. Possible only if you know ANSI in and out :-) Just snip section below, and place it in a text file. Then cat <filename> or point your motd to this. See what you get ... --------<snip>----------- [H[J Welcome to [31;40;1mMy Message of the day[m To err is human ... to forgive ... design ! [34;40;1mWednesday, 09 January 2002 [m --------</snip>---------- > > if yes, wherez the settings ?? > In this case, the setting is in knowledge of ANSI colour codes, and how *nix manages ansi codes ...
